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
1. How do I know if I need to replace my operator's line cord?
You should immediately replace the line cord if you observe exposed copper wiring, severe kinks, cuts in the outer thermoplastic insulation, or if the grounding prong has been broken off. Additionally, if your unit randomly loses power and wiggling the cord restores it, the internal wires have likely fractured and require replacement.
2. Can I simply splice an extension cord to fix my broken power cord?
No. Splicing standard household extension cords to repair a garage door operator is highly dangerous, violates local building and fire codes, and immediately voids the manufacturer's warranty. You must use the 41B4245 OEM replacement cord to safely handle the motor's amperage draw.
3. Does installing this line cord require opening the motor housing?
Yes. The line cord routes through the external metal chassis and connects directly to the internal terminal block or wiring harness near the logic board. Ensure the unit is completely disconnected from any power source before removing the outer cover to perform this replacement.
4. Is this cord compatible with 220V/240V international operators?
No, the 41B4245 line cord is engineered strictly for standard 120V North American electrical outlets. It cannot be used safely or functionally with international 220V/240V operators or specialized commercial high-voltage systems.
5. What is the difference between the 41B4245 and the 041B4245-1?
There is absolutely no electrical or physical difference between these parts. The Chamberlain Group periodically updates its internal inventory and cataloging system; the prefix "0" and the suffix "-1" simply represent updated packaging codes for the exact same OEM line cord.
